Bus Rapid Transit or BRT, can be a rather generic term applied to a
variety of bus-based transportation systems. In some instances the
'Bus Rapid Transit' term is applied to bus services that have been
improved or intensified through the introduction of enhanced
infrastructure, such as bus lanes or corridors, the use of higher
capacity vehicles operating a more intense service, or it may be
applied, probably more correctly, to a bus-based system that
bridges the quality and capacity gap between a normal municipal bus
service and a Light Rail Transit (LRT) system. Bus Rapid Transit
for the 21st Century examines the development of BRT, particularly
in Britain and Ireland, and at the elements that should be
incorporated in a BRT scheme fit for the 21st century.
